LG G8 ThinQ is a bit better than the LG G8S ThinQ, with a score of 84.3 against 82.5. Both of these phones come with the same Android 9.0 Pie OS (Operating System). Although the LG G8 ThinQ and LG G8S ThinQ were released with only 3 months difference, LG G8 ThinQ's construction is a bit lighter but also a little bit thicker than LG G8S ThinQ.
LG G8 ThinQ has a sharper display than LG G8S ThinQ, because although it has a little smaller screen, it also counts with a greater display pixels density and a higher resolution of 1440 x 3120. LG G8 ThinQ has as much storage for games and applications as the LG G8S ThinQ, they have the same 128 GB internal memory and a SD card slot that admits a maximum of 1,95 TB.
LG G8S ThinQ and LG G8 ThinQ both feature very similar processors, both of them have 6 GB of RAM memory and the same number of cores. The LG G8S ThinQ features just a little bit longer battery lifetime than LG G8 ThinQ, because it has a 1 percent bigger battery size. The LG G8 ThinQ features just a bit better camera than LG G8S ThinQ, and although they both have the same video frame rates, the same resolution back facing camera and the same 3840x2160 (4K) video resolution, the LG G8 ThinQ also has a bigger camera aperture.
